          I looked at your log but I can’t figure the unexpected synckey value from it. I tried WP but I can’t make it happen.
          The only think that seems sure is that

           self::$deviceManager->GetStateManager()->SetSyncState($spa->GetNewSyncKey(), $state, $spa->GetFolderId());
          

          is being called in lib/request/sync.php line 1248 (in develop).
          This is a bit odd because $spa->HasNewSyncKey() from a few lines up shouldn’t really be true at this point.
          It could be that this is related to SyncParameters->uuidNewCounter which is checked there.
          You could debug this a little bit by added a few more debug outputs around these lines and printing values.
          It could also be that there is another UID in the game which was checked before, because in your log in the next request another state is missing:

          SyncParameters->GetLatestSyncKey(): '{54324d90-32e6-4816-ae74-efed41ecb7ba}1'
          StateNotFoundException: FileStateMachine->GetState(): Could not locate state '/var/lib/z-push/1/e/3d8750c317150576af476d9dbd631ee1-54324d90-32e6-4816-ae74-efed41ecb7ba-1'
          

          It should read counter 2 here, because 1 was already deleted. This would indicate that the -fd file is not correctly updated reflecting to an old state.

              I think I’ve spotted the problem, will test and report back… but:

              My log file was actually filtered (sensitive terms and names changed to protect the innocent!)

              Lets pretend my calendar is actually called “Testing” not “testing”

              So, I’d already defined CALDAV_PERSONAL in my config:

              define('CALDAV_PERSONAL', 'Testing');
              

              However, there are two (identical) if statements that check the calendar:

              if (defined('CALDAV_PERSONAL') && strtolower(substr($id, 1)) == CALDAV_PERSONAL) {
              

              The if statement won’t match as its only converting the caldav calendar name, not the defined constant

              So, I propose (as a patch) changing the if statements in caldav.php into:

              if (defined('CALDAV_PERSONAL') && strcasecmp(substr($id, 1), CALDAV_PERSONAL) == 0) {
              

              So that the names are compared case-insensatively

              (the alternative is, perhaps, a comment in the caldav config file explaining CALDAV_PERSONAL must be entirely lower case.

                      • Sebastian
                        Sebastian Kopano last edited by

                        Hey Chris,

                        thanks for debugging this, your log gave some good indications what was going on. Disabling the FolderStat support I could also reproduce this with the Kopano backend.

                        I’ve created a ticket and was able to fix the issue. The states were being confirmed which leads at a certain point to the deletion of the old state, but the folderdata (SyncParameters) are not saved/updated correctly.

                        https://jira.z-hub.io/browse/ZP-1247

                        The fix is already merged into develop. Could you test that?
